Feature: Facilitative Leadership

How does facilitation look like beyond the meeting? How do facilitators lead? How do leaders facilitate? In the run-up of the IAF Conference “The Urge for Facilitative Leadership” in the Netherlands (October 7-9), the editorial team decided to investigate.

Here’s what we learned:

When facing volatile, uncertain, complex and ambiguous environments, facilitative leadership helps us work with systems and complexity. Read more in Michelle McCormack’s article Practicing Facilitative Leadership.
Addressing complex challenges with groups requires building trust and a collaborative culture first. This sometimes feels counterintuitive. Read more in Rebecca Ejo Colwell’s article Understanding Facilitative Leadership.
Mindfulness and reflection is one of the core preconditions of facilitative leadership. Read more in Monique Walsh’s article Applying Facilitative Leadership as a Mindset: Three Simple Ways.
Facilitative leadership is a lot like organising a dinner party. The focus is on creating conditions for a successful interaction. Read more in Mark McKergow’s article Want to lead facilitatively? Think like a host!
We can start making change by defining reality and possibilities, and our last task is always to celebrate and say “thank you”. Read more in Jan Lelie’s article On Nature and Nurture of Facilitative Leadership.
Simple skills go a long way: just by planning and conducting great meetings you can become a better leader. Read more in Beatrice Brigg’s article Facilitation is a Leadership Skill.
Visuals can be a fun way to encourage diverse perspectives, clarify disagreements and build relationships. Read more in Mia Liljeberg’s article Graphic facilitation + Facilitative leadership = Sustainable results.
Start by paying attention and listening. Your role is to help the group develop their best thinking. Facilitative leadership can be quietly powerful – like earthworms working underground. Read more Voices from the IAF Hall of Fame.
